Breaker Replacement in Orem, UT
Breaker replacement services involve removing an outdated or faulty electrical breaker and installing a new unit to ensure safe and reliable electrical system operation. This service covers various projects, including upgrading circuit breakers in residential electrical panels, replacing damaged or worn-out breakers, and installing specialized breakers for specific appliances or systems. Homeowners often seek breaker replacement to address electrical issues such as frequent tripping, persistent outages, or signs of wear like burn marks or corrosion, helping to maintain safety and prevent potential electrical hazards.
Before requesting breaker replacement, property owners typically want to understand the condition of their existing electrical panel and whether the entire panel or just individual breakers need attention. It's also common to inquire about compatible breaker types for their system and any necessary upgrades to accommodate increased electrical loads. Clarifying these details helps ensure the replacement process aligns with the property’s electrical needs and safety standards.

Common Breaker Replacement Jobs
Breaker Replacement - Upgrading outdated or damaged circuit breakers to ensure safe electrical flow.
Main Breaker Replacement - Replacing the main breaker to restore proper power distribution throughout a property.
Dual Function Breaker Installation - Installing breakers that combine multiple functions for space-saving electrical panels.
Arc Fault Breaker Replacement - Upgrading to arc fault circuit interrupters for enhanced fire safety.
GFCI Breaker Replacement - Replacing standard breakers with GFCI types to prevent electrical shocks in wet areas.
Panel Upgrade and Breaker Replacement - Combining panel upgrades with breaker replacements for increased capacity and safety.
Breaker Replacement Questions
What are signs that a breaker needs replacement? Frequent tripping, physical damage, or a breaker that won’t reset are common indicators of a faulty breaker.
Why should a breaker be replaced instead of repaired? Breakers that are damaged or outdated often require replacement to ensure safety and proper electrical function.
Is breaker replacement safe for residential properties? Yes, when performed by qualified professionals, replacing a breaker is a safe process that restores electrical reliability.
What types of breakers can be replaced? Standard single-pole, double-pole, and specialty circuit breakers can all be replaced depending on the electrical system.
